Introduction
The axle spindle seal, also known as a wheel spindle seal or hub seal, is a crucial component in a vehicle's wheel assembly. It prevents contaminants like dirt, dust, and moisture from entering the wheel bearings while retaining the lubricating grease inside the assembly. This ensures smooth wheel rotation and prolongs the lifespan of the bearings.
Function of the Axle Spindle Seal
The primary function of the axle spindle seal is to protect the wheel bearings by sealing the gap between the rotating axle spindle and the stationary hub. By keeping the bearing grease contained and contaminants out, the seal maintains optimal lubrication and prevents premature wear or damage to the bearings.
Common Symptoms of a Faulty Axle Spindle Seal
A failing axle spindle seal can lead to several noticeable symptoms:
Grease Leakage: Visible grease on the inner side of the wheel or near the brake components indicates that the seal may be compromised.
Unusual Noises: Grinding or whining noises from the wheel area can result from contaminated or insufficiently lubricated bearings due to seal failure.
Wheel Vibration: Excessive wheel play or vibrations while driving may occur if the bearings are damaged from lack of proper lubrication.
Brake Inefficiency: Grease leaking onto brake components can reduce braking effectiveness and pose a safety hazard.
Importance of Regular Maintenance
Regular inspection of the axle spindle seal is essential for vehicle safety and performance. Replacing a worn or damaged seal promptly can prevent serious issues like bearing failure or brake contamination. Including spindle seal checks in routine maintenance helps ensure longevity of the wheel assembly components.
Installation Tips
Proper Cleaning: Thoroughly clean the axle spindle and hub surfaces to remove any old grease, dirt, or debris before installing the new seal.
Use Correct Tools: Utilize appropriate installation tools to press the seal into place without causing damage.
Lubricate the Seal: Apply a thin layer of grease to the seal lip to reduce friction during initial operation.
Inspect Related Parts: Check the condition of wheel bearings and other related components, replacing them if necessary to prevent future issues.
Potential Causes of Seal Failure
Wear Over Time: Normal wear and tear can degrade the seal material, leading to leaks.
Improper Installation: Installing the seal incorrectly can cause immediate failure or reduce its lifespan.
Contamination: Ingress of dirt, dust, or moisture can accelerate seal deterioration.
Excessive Heat: High temperatures from braking or bearing issues can damage the seal material.
